This chocolate shop has so many different options to choose from. We picked chocolate covered marshmallows, maple chocolates, turtles and chocolate coated pretzel sticks. Next time we plan to try some fudge. We sat outside the store at the tables and chairs and enjoyed our purchases.

Whenever there is a chance to grab some peanut butter fudge I can't say no. This fudge was good, really good, but not the best I've had. The shoppe was nice, clean and empty when I was there. If fudge is not your thing there are plenty of other delectable options.
